How much does an Intermediate Administrative Assistant make in Pennsylvania? The average Intermediate Administrative Assistant salary in Pennsylvania is $53,190 as of March 26, 2024, but the range typically falls between $47,590 and $59,690.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on the city and many other important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ession.

Job Description

The Intermediate Administrative Assistant collects, reviews and analyzes data and prepares reports, charts, budgets, and other presentation materials. Provides administrative support in a variety of functions to an individual, team, department or another group in an organization. Being an Intermediate Administrative Assistant schedules and coordinates meetings, travel, and other group activities. Responds to or routes routine inquiries from external or internal sources with own correspondence or other messaging. In addition, Intermediate Administrative Assistant may be responsible for creating reports and distributing on a regular schedule. Has advanced word processing, spreadsheet, and graphics software skills. Typically requ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Being an Intermediate Administrative Assistant gains or has attained full proficiency in a specific area of discipline. Works under moderate supervision. Working as an Intermediate Administrative Assistant typically requires 1-3 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
